At a glance

Dimension Metal-Refining Furnace Operators and Tenders Extruding, Forming, Pressing, and Compacting Machine Setters, Operators, and Tenders
Median pay $55,770 $45,130
Employment 20,330 57,310
Employment outlook (2024–34) · BLS projection Declining (-2.3%) About average (+2.0%)
Annual openings · BLS projection 2,000 5,200
Typical education · O*NET Usually requires a high school diploma or GED, though some occupations may not. Usually requires a high school diploma or GED, though some occupations may not.
AI exposure · published exposure studies Low · 20th pct Low · 21st pct
Global GenAI gradient · ILO ISCO-08 · via crosswalk 54th pct · 28% of tasks 21st pct · 17% of tasks
Observed AI use · Anthropic Economic Index
Mostly remote-capable · Dingel–Neiman No No

Pay and employment are BLS OEWS estimates; outlook and openings are BLS 2024–2034 projections; AI exposure and observed-use figures come from separate research and reflect exposure and usage, not predictions that either job will disappear. Compare like with like.
